Pine Tree Clearing in Houston, TX
Pine tree clearing services involve the removal of pine trees and related vegetation to improve the safety, appearance, and usability of a property. This service is often requested for projects such as clearing overgrown areas, preparing land for construction or landscaping, removing hazardous or dead trees, or creating open spaces for recreational activities. Property owners should consider factors such as the size and number of trees, accessibility of the site, and any permits or restrictions in the area before requesting pine tree clearing.
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the work, including the methods used for tree removal and debris disposal. It's also important to clarify whether the service includes stump grinding or if additional steps are necessary afterward. Knowing about the condition of the trees, potential impacts on surrounding structures, and any local regulations can help property owners plan effectively for their land improvement projects.

Pine Tree Clearing Questions
What types of trees can be cleared? Pine tree clearing services typically handle various pine species, including longleaf, loblolly, and slash pines, depending on the property needs.
When is the best time for pine tree clearing? The ideal time is during dormancy or early spring, when trees are less active and easier to safely remove.
Is stump removal included in pine tree clearing? Stump removal may be offered as part of the service, but it is often a separate process that can be requested additionally.
What safety precautions are taken during clearing? Proper equipment and techniques are used to ensure safe removal, minimizing risk to property and surrounding landscaping.
